When a patient experiences a severe spinal injury, he or she:
A. will likely be paralyzed from the neck down.
B. may lose sensation below the level of the injury.
C. most commonly has a palpable spinal deformity.
D. often loses motor function on one side of the body.
Answer: B. may lose sensation below the level of the injury.
